This a design-pattern project for COS 214 of the University of Pretoria by the group TSP. We will model a Formula one team, specifically the logistics and racing, using at least 10 design patterns.
The project will be coded in C++ 20 and submitted on the 9th of Novemeber 2020.
The following patterns were used:
1. Composite
2. Prototype
3. Factory
4. Builder
5. Memento
6. Iterator
7. State
8. Observer
9. Mediator
10. Strategy

To compile the code:
Compiling the program
Run "make" in the root directory of the project.
This command will link & compile all .cpp and .h files found in the System/ directory (but not it's subdirectories).
The linked .o files will be placed in the Build/ directory.
The main executable (main.exe) will be placed in the root directory of the project.
Running the program
Run "make run" in the root directory of the project.
This command will execute the main executable found in the root directory of the project.
Output will be displayed to the console.
